Method and measurement device for determining a measurement variable of particles in an aerosol

1. A method for determining an indicator of particles in an aerosol, the method comprising the steps of:
feeding at least one sample of the aerosol through a replaceable probe to a measuring device of a measuring apparatus;
defining a characteristic particle size from a measured mean geometric particle diameter of the aerosol;
reading a characteristic particle loss of the replaceable probe corresponding to the characteristic particle size from a memory of the replaceable probe;
measuring a metric of the indicator;
calculating a particle loss from the metric and the characteristic particle loss; and
correcting the metric of the indicator as a function of the particle loss.
